|
MAMultiPolyline * | multiPolyline |
| 关联的MAMultiPolyline model More...
|
|
NSArray * | strokeTextureImages |
| 分段纹理图片数组, 支持非PowerOfTwo图片 More...
|
|
NSArray< NSNumber * > * | strokeTextureIDs |
| 取分段纹理id,返回分段纹理id数组, 如果strokeTextureImages未指定、尚未加载或加载失败,返回值可能包含0 More...
|
|
MAPolyline * | polyline |
| 关联的MAPolyline model More...
|
|
BOOL | is3DArrowLine |
| 设置是否显示3d箭头线, 默认为NO。如果设置为YES,则为3d箭头线。since 6.7.0 More...
|
|
UIColor * | sideColor |
| 设置为立体3d箭头的侧边颜色(当is3DArrowLine为YES时有效)顶部颜色使用strokeColor。since 6.7.0 More...
|
|
BOOL | userInteractionEnabled |
| 是否开启点击选中功能,默认NO. since 7.1.0 More...
|
|
CGFloat | hitTestInset |
| 用于调整点击选中热区大小,默认为0. 负值增大热区,正值减小热区. since 7.1.0 More...
|
|
BOOL | showRangeEnabled |
| 是否启用显示范围,YES启用,不启用时展示全路径 since 7.5.0 More...
|
|
MAPathShowRange | showRange |
| 显示范围 since 7.5.0 More...
|
|
UIColor * | fillColor |
| 填充颜色,默认是kMAOverlayRendererDefaultFillColor More...
|
|
UIColor * | strokeColor |
| 笔触颜色,默认是kMAOverlayRendererDefaultStrokeColor More...
|
|
CGFloat | lineWidth |
| 笔触宽度, 单位屏幕点坐标,默认是0 More...
|
|
MALineJoinType | lineJoinType |
| LineJoin,默认是kMALineJoinBevel. More...
|
|
MALineCapType | lineCapType |
| LineCap,默认是kMALineCapButt. More...
|
|
CGFloat | miterLimit |
| MiterLimit,默认是2.f. More...
|
|
MALineDashType | lineDashType |
| 虚线类型, since 5.5.0 More...
|
|
id< MAOverlayRenderDelegate > | rendererDelegate |
| 由地图添加时,不要手动设置。如果不是使用mapview进行添加,则需要手动设置。(since 5.1.0) More...
|
|
id< MAOverlay > | overlay |
| 关联的overlay对象 More...
|
|
UIImage * | strokeImage |
| 用于生成笔触纹理id的图片(支持非PowerOfTwo图片; 如果您需要减轻绘制产生的锯齿,您可以参考AMap.bundle中的traffic_texture_blue.png的方式,在image两边增加部分透明像素.)。(since 5.3.0) More...
|
|
GLuint | strokeTextureID |
| 笔触纹理id, 修改纹理id参考, 如果strokeImage未指定、尚未加载或加载失败返回0 More...
|
|
CGFloat | alpha |
| 透明度[0,1],默认为1. 使用MAOverlayRenderer类提供的渲染接口会自动应用此属性。(since 5.1.0) More...
|
|
CGFloat | contentScale |
| overlay渲染的scale。(since 5.1.0) More...
|
|
此类用于绘制MAMultiPolyline对应的多彩线,支持分段纹理绘制